awake
/əˈweɪk/
/əˈweɪk/
/əˈweɪk/
adjective
-
Not asleep; conscious.
-
(by extension) Alert, aware.
"They were awake to the possibility of a decline in sales."
Synonyms:
conscious, lucid, wide awake, wary, woke
Antonyms:
asleep, unconscious, heedless, oblivious
verb
-
To become conscious after having slept.
-
To cause (somebody) to stop sleeping.
-
To excite or to stir up something latent.
-
To rouse from a state of inaction or dormancy.
-
To come out of a state of inaction or dormancy.
Synonyms:
awaken, wake up, bring round, cry, wake up
Antonyms:
fall asleep, put to sleep
